How to Use Plastic Forks in Your Garden

For the best results, follow these tips when implementing this technique:

  1. Choose the Right Size: Medium-sized forks with strong tines work best. Avoid flimsy plastic that bends easily.

  2. Placement: Insert forks around the perimeter of the plant or in a grid pattern for larger beds.

  3. Depth: Push them 2–3 inches into the soil so they remain upright and stable.

  4. Spacing: For aeration and pest deterrence, keep forks about 4–6 inches apart.

  5. Maintenance: Occasionally adjust their positions to maintain effectiveness and aerate the soil evenly.

By following these steps, gardeners can maximize the benefits while keeping costs low.
